Cook's Double-Double Leads Arrows Past Vikings in Ashby

The Ashby boys’ basketball team opened their season with a home game against the 3-0 Pelican Rapids Vikings on Monday night.  The Arrows held a slim 27-24 halftime lead but opened the second half on a 20-6 run to take control of the game on the way to a 61-41 victory.

Jacob Cook poured in a game high 24 points to lead the Arrows and Torin Olson added 15.  Carson Spangler knocked down three 3’s for 9 points and Hunter Norby scored 7.  Cook secured 12 rebounds to complete a double-double and Norby grabbed 9 boards.  The Arrows totaled 36 rebounds and shot just 21% (3/14) from behind the 3-point line.

“The team played with energy at the defensive end of the floor against the shorthanded Vikings,” said Ashby Head Coach John Holsten.  “It was a good start to the season, but there are several things that require improvement as we go through the schedule.”

Ian Fahje led the Vikings with 17, while Tanner Tollerud and Hunter Williams contributed 10 points apiece.

“We were able to hang in it for the first half tonight, but eventually Ashby pulled away in the second half and wore us down,” said Pelican Rapids Head Coach John Gullingsrud.  “We struggled to find any rhythm on offense and the turnovers and missed shots turned into quick transition points when we weren’t able to get back on defense.”

Ashby gets right back into action on Tuesday night as they host the Frazee Hornets in another non-conference contest.

Pelican Rapids will travel to Thief River Falls for a non-conference game.
